What Is Gap Assessment and Remediation? 

Gap Assessment involves systematically evaluating your organization’s processes, systems, and documentation to identify discrepancies between current practices and regulatory standards. Once gaps are identified, Remediation entails implementing corrective actions to address these deficiencies, ensuring compliance and enhancing operational effectiveness.

Who Is Responsible for This Service? 

The primary individuals responsible for overseeing Gap Assessment and Remediation services include: 

  • Quality Assurance Managers: Oversee the development and implementation of quality management systems. 
  • Regulatory Affairs Specialists: Ensure that the organization complies with all applicable regulations and standards. 
  • Compliance Officers: Monitor internal processes to ensure adherence to regulatory requirements. 
  • Project Managers: Coordinate remediation efforts and ensure timely completion of corrective actions.
